c语言编程笔录

您现在的位置是:首页 > 编程 > 编程经验

编程经验

php中箭头符号怎么使用

蔡依婷 2023-09-13编程经验
前言:在PHP中,箭头符号(->)是一个特殊的操作符,用于访问对象的属性和方法。它是面向对象编程中非常常见和重要的部分。当我们使用箭头符号时,我们正在从一个对象中访问

前言:

在PHP中,箭头符号(->)是一个特殊的操作符,用于访问对象的属性和方法。它是面向对象编程中非常常见和重要的部分。当我们使用箭头符号时,我们正在从一个对象中访问属性或调用方法。

对象属性访问:

当我们想要访问一个对象的属性时,我们使用箭头符号的左侧是对象变量,右侧是属性名称。下面是一个示例:

class Person {
    public $name = 'John';
    public $age = 30;
}

$person = new Person();
echo $person->name; // 输出:John

在上面的例子中,我们首先创建了一个名为Person的类,并定义了两个属性:$name和$age。然后,我们创建了一个Person类的实例$person,并通过箭头符号访问了$name属性,最终输出了属性的值。

对象方法调用:

除了访问属性,箭头符号也可以用于调用一个对象的方法。使用箭头符号时,左侧是对象变量,右侧是方法名称,并可以带上参数。下面是一个示例:

class Calculator {
    public function add($num1, $num2) {
        return $num1 + $num2;
    }
}

$calculator = new Calculator();
$result = $calculator->add(5, 3);
echo $result; // 输出:8

在上面的例子中,我们定义了一个名为Calculator的类,并在其中定义了一个add()方法,用于将两个数字相加并返回结果。然后,我们创建了一个Calculator类的实例$calculator,并使用箭头符号调用了add()方法,并将它的返回值存储在$result变量中,并最后输出了结果。

总结:

箭头符号(->)在PHP中用于访问对象的属性和调用对象的方法。它是面向对象编程中必须掌握的一部分。通过使用箭头符号,我们可以轻松地访问对象的属性和调用对象的方法,从而实现更复杂的程序需求。

文章评论